This sweet t-shirt promotes the Uh-Huh 1984 tour by John Cougar Mellencamp. The Uh-Huh album is his 7th studio album from 1983 and his first album in which he used his real last name, Mellencamp. The album had three top 20 Billboard Hot 100 hits, these included "Pink Houses", "Crumblin' Down", and "Authority Song". During the tour Mellencamp would open his shows with cover versions of songs he admired as a kid.
